๐ก About Harvey
Harvey is a South suburb of 20,000 residents facing significant economic and social challenges after decades of industrial decline. Once a thriving manufacturing center, the city now struggles with high crime, poverty, and population loss. The downtown area and commercial corridors show visible economic distress, though residential neighborhoods still house working families maintaining homes despite difficulties. The population is predominantly Black, consisting largely of working-class and low-income residents dealing with limited employment opportunities and inadequate resources.
Harvey faces harsh realities – it consistently ranks among the most dangerous Chicago suburbs, with crime rates and poverty rates far exceeding regional averages. The city struggles with municipal finances, infrastructure deterioration, and the social problems that accompany concentrated poverty. Yet residents persevere, maintaining community through churches, schools, and neighborhood connections. This is where people survive rather than thrive, where working multiple jobs is common, where families struggle against systemic challenges, and where the failures of regional disinvestment are visible. The city needs massive reinvestment and support but receives little attention. Weekend scenes show both the challenges and the resilience – churches full of faithful congregations, kids finding joy in limited resources, residents maintaining homes despite everything. Harvey represents urban crisis in suburban form – honest acknowledgment of these conditions is necessary rather than sugar-coating reality.

๐ฐ Moving Costs in Harvey
Average moving costs for Harvey based on home size, distance, and services required. Prices include labor, truck, basic insurance, and standard packing materials.
| Home Size | Estimated Cost | Duration | Crew Size |
|---|---|---|---|
| Studio/Small Apartment ~400-500 sq ft |
$450-700 | 2-4 hours | 2 movers |
| 1-2 Bedroom ~600-900 sq ft |
$600-900 | 3-5 hours | 2-3 movers |
| 2-3 Bedroom Home ~1,000-1,500 sq ft |
$900-1,500 | 4-7 hours | 3-4 movers |
| 3+ Bedroom Home ~1,800+ sq ft |
$1,500-3,500 | 6-10 hours | 4-5 movers |
๐ก Cost-Saving Tip: Moving to Harvey mid-week or mid-month can save 15-25% compared to weekend or month-end moves. Ask local moving companies about off-peak discounts!
